Severivka is a former village in Ukraine, in the Narodychi district of Zhytomyr region. The population in 1981 was 80 people.
Resettled due to radioactive contamination as a result of the Chornobyl accident. It was deregistered on December 27, 1996 by the Zhytomyr Regional Council.
